APRIL 1944 - RAIDS, ESCAPES, DESPERATION AS D-DAY LOOMS

Islands at War
0
Description
 SummaryThis episode provides a detailed look into the life and times during the occupation of the Channel Islands in April 1944, exploring food shortages, military activities, and the resilience of islanders.
